Output ef68ab44f3c81393b37feedd0d751e89ed488ea7deaf6ca52c7d2475409ff49f:3

value
24825
script pubkey
OP_0 OP_PUSHBYTES_20 b9e927dbe01c8670d81f4739b83f5afc942af1a0
address
bc1qh85j0klqrjr8pkqlguums066lj2z4udq3ud2j3
transaction
ef68ab44f3c81393b37feedd0d751e89ed488ea7deaf6ca52c7d2475409ff49f
confirmations
30470
spent
true